Jacksonville police say remains found in 2023 identified as missing man
JACKSONVILLE, Texas (KLTV) - Police say human remains found in Jacksonville in 2023 have been identified. According to Jacksonville Police Chief Joe Williams, human bones were collected along Burma Road in August of 2023 and sent to the UNT forensic anthropology lab, where they were recently identified as a man reported missing the previous year.

Westwood's Mia Wiele earns all-state soccer honors for second straight year
Two Westwood girls who have made the Warriors consistent winners the past few years have earned first-team all-state soccer honors. The all-state team, selected by the Texas Association of Soccer Coaches, includes Westwood goalkeeper Sam Walker and Warriors midfielder Mia Wiele. Walker was credited with 87 saves and nine shutouts for a team that finished 14-3-4 overall and 11-1-2 in District 25-6A. Wiele, who earned all-state honors for the second straight year, led the Warriors with 14 goals and 15 assists.
